Transaction d5ea4ac5c21bebc005160140178c205d9200811e30e0ded76297858401bfcc61
1 Input
2 Outputs
- d5ea4ac5c21bebc005160140178c205d9200811e30e0ded76297858401bfcc61:0
- d5ea4ac5c21bebc005160140178c205d9200811e30e0ded76297858401bfcc61:1
value 7545849
address 1A8NRdSBroQ8z8CuDVXnX1c9zn3XaAjnPe
value 500945
address 18k1V2xUy7ZPNhuzR6GS62FLW7t8kiRBhS